Baker & McKenzie Advises Jabal Omar Development Company on US$5.5 billion Makkah Project
Manama, Bahrain 23 May 2011 - Baker & McKenzie has advised Jabal Omar Development Company on one of the largest hotel transactions in the Middle East, located in the holy city of Makkah, Saudi Arabia.Baker & McKenzie acted as owner's counsel in negotiations with Hilton, Hyatt and Marriott for the management and operation of 12 internationally branded hotels, the first of a series of international operators and brands to be offered at the Jabal Omar site. The Baker & McKenize team was lead by Gulf hotels and real estate specialist, Bilal Ambikapathy, and included Sydney Real Estate Partners Robert Williams and Caroline Ho and other Baker & McKenzie associates from Bahrain, Saudi Arabia and Sydney.
The signing ceremony took place in London on 17 May 2011. Hilton will manage six hotels, while Hyatt and Marriott will each manage three. Most of the hotel brands signed are in the 5-Star and 4-Star category. Jabal Omar Development Company anticipates entering into management agreements with six other international chains for the management and operation of around 14 other internationally branded hotels at the Jabal Omar site throughout the remainder of 2011, with Baker & McKenzie appointed as its legal counsel to act as owner's counsel in all hotel negotiations.
